QA・フローを検索する

キーワード入力後[Enter]キーを押すと、検索が実行されます

トップページ Forums Q&A フロー 機能 CSVの2項目を一つに結合したい。

  • CSVの2項目を一つに結合したい。

     kyuu 更新 1 年, 2 ヶ 月 前 2 メンバー · 4 記事
  • kyuu

    メンバー
    2023年10月2日 at 10:45 AM

    CSVファイルの中に複数項目があり、その中に『姓』『名』があります。

    これを他の項目はそのままで『姓』『名』を『姓名』として出力したいです。『姓名』は新規項目として追加でも問題ありません。

    また、出力ファイルはCSVでもexcelファイルでも結構です。

    ご教授、よろしくお願いします。

  • kyuu

    メンバー
    2023年10月10日 at 12:58 PM

    諦めて別の方法を考えます。

  • Tomo

    メンバー
    2023年10月11日 at 5:10 PM

    kyuuさん

    コメント失礼します!!

    >CSVファイルの中に複数項目があり、その中に『姓』『名』があります。

    上記は、最初の行に、項目が並んでおり、「姓」「名」の列がある状況でしょうか。
    その場合、顧客の名前が、2行目から「姓」「名」で並んでいるかと存じます。

    上記の場合、「Excelワークシートから読み取る」アクションにて、
    設定(パラメーターの選択)は下記にすると良いかと存じます。

    ・ワークシートに含まれる使用可能なすべての値

    >詳細設定から、範囲の最初の行に列名が含まれていますをONにします。

    これにより、2行目からの情報がテーブル型で変数:ExcelDataに保存されます。

    その後、「For each」アクションで2行目からの行を対象とし、

    「For each」と「end」アクションの間に、「テキストの結合」を配置します。

    「姓」の列が3列目、「名」列が4列目とした場合、
    設定(パラメータの選択)の結合するリストを指定は、

    %CurrentItem[2]%%CurrentItem[3]%とします。
    ※0からカウントするため

    生成された変数:JoinedText には、結合された文字列が格納されます。

    上記方法で結合した文字列を指定の場所に追加(書き込む)などはいかがでしょうか。

    • kyuu

      メンバー
      2023年10月19日 at 4:15 PM

      Tomoさん、ありがとうございます。

      非常にわかりやすくご説明頂いたので、容易に希望する処理が組み込めました。

      お礼コメントが遅くなって申し訳ございませんでした。

1 - 3 of 3 回答を表示

元の投稿
0 of 0 記事 2018年6月